The Samsung Galaxy K Zoom (3G SM-C111) is a good Android phone with 1.7GHz Hexa-core processor that allows run games and heavy applications.
With one SIM card slot, the Samsung Galaxy K Zoom (3G SM-C111) allows download up to 42 Mbps for internet browsing, but it also depends on the carrier.
Great connectivity of this device includes Bluetooth 4.0 + A2DP, WiFi 802.11 a/b/g/n [wifi4] (2.4GHz, 5GHz) + MIMO and NFC to make mobile payments or connection to other devices.
Including the battery, the Samsung Galaxy K Zoom (3G SM-C111) phone has 200 grams and it's not so thin so, it has 16.6 mm thick.
